WebThe key to maximizing deductions is keeping yearly personal use of your vacation home to fewer than 15 days or 10% of the total rental days, whichever is greater. In that case, the vacation home can be treated as a rental, receiving rental deductions. To keep your second home considered a rental property, you must avoid going over the 10% limit. "Under tax … WebAs effective as a QPRT may be for tax planning purposes, this form of ownership for a family vacation home does have its shortcomings. First, there is the risk of losing the transfer tax benefits if the grantor does not outlive the QPRT term, as the property would be brought back into the grantor’s estate at death.

WebDec 23, 2024 · When it comes to maintenance costs, experts generally recommend setting aside 1% of the total purchase price of the property each year. On a $400,000 vacation home, that equates to $4,000/annually. Many vacation property owners follow the 50% rule, which estimates operating expenses to be ~50% of the property’s gross income.
